首页
学习
活动
专区
圈层
工具
发布

AJAX部分加载div中的页面问题

是指在前端开发中,使用AJAX技术将服务器上的页面内容通过异步请求加载到指定的div元素中。这种方式可以实现页面的局部刷新,提升用户体验和页面加载速度。

AJAX(Asynchronous JavaScript and XML)是一种用于创建快速交互式网页应用的前端技术。它利用JavaScript和XML(现在更常用的是JSON)来实现与服务器的异步数据交换,而无需刷新整个页面。

优势:

  1. 提升用户体验:通过异步加载页面内容,无需刷新整个页面,减少用户等待时间。
  2. 减轻服务器负担:只请求需要更新的部分内容,减少数据传输量和服务器处理压力。
  3. 提高网站性能:局部刷新减少了带宽消耗和服务器负载,使网页更快加载和响应。
  4. 支持动态数据交互:可以实现实时更新数据,比如聊天消息、即时搜索等功能。
  5. 可以与其他技术无缝集成:如配合使用JavaScript框架(如jQuery、Vue.js等)进行开发。

应用场景:

  1. 异步加载内容:在一个页面中,某个div区域的内容需要根据用户交互或其他条件变化而动态更新,可以使用AJAX部分加载页面内容。
  2. 表单提交与验证:可以通过AJAX技术实现表单的异步提交和实时验证,提高用户体验。
  3. 实时更新数据:如股票行情、即时消息、在线聊天等场景,可以使用AJAX技术实现动态数据的实时更新。
  4. 异步加载图片或媒体内容:在网页中需要异步加载大图、音视频等内容时,可以使用AJAX技术进行分块加载,减少页面加载时间。

推荐的腾讯云相关产品: 腾讯云提供了丰富的云计算相关产品,以下是其中与AJAX相关的产品和链接:

  1. 腾讯云COS(对象存储服务):提供了高度可扩展的云存储解决方案,用于存储和分发网页中的静态资源文件。链接:https://cloud.tencent.com/product/cos
  2. 腾讯云CDN(内容分发网络):通过在全球部署的节点加速静态资源的传输,提供更快的访问速度和较低的延迟。链接:https://cloud.tencent.com/product/cdn
  3. 腾讯云API网关:可以通过配置API网关实现对AJAX接口的管理、鉴权和监控等功能。链接:https://cloud.tencent.com/product/apigateway
  4. 腾讯云函数计算:可以将前端逻辑通过函数计算的方式部署到云端,实现前端业务的快速迭代和弹性扩展。链接:https://cloud.tencent.com/product/scf

通过使用腾讯云的相关产品,可以更好地支持和优化AJAX技术在云计算环境下的应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券